2004 Kia Amanti vs. 1985 Toyota Model F

To start off, 2004 Kia Amanti is newer by 19 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1985 Toyota Model F.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1985 Toyota Model F would be higher. At 3,491 cc (6 cylinders), 2004 Kia Amanti is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Kia Amanti (200 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 121 more horse power than 1985 Toyota Model F. (79 HP @ 4800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2004 Kia Amanti should accelerate faster than 1985 Toyota Model F.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Kia Amanti weights approximately 524 kg more than 1985 Toyota Model F.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1985 Toyota Model F is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1985 Toyota Model F.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2004 Kia Amanti,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Kia Amanti (298 Nm) has 158 more torque (in Nm) than 1985 Toyota Model F. (140 Nm). This means 2004 Kia Amanti will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1985 Toyota Model F.

Compare all specifications:

2004 Kia Amanti 1985 Toyota Model F
Make Kia Toyota
Model Amanti Model F
Year Released 2004 1985
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 3491 cc 1812 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Horse Power 200 HP 79 HP
Engine RPM 4000 RPM 4800 RPM
Torque 298 Nm 140 Nm
Engine Compression Ratio 10.0:1 8.8:1
Drive Type Front Rear
Number of Seats 5 seats 8 seats
Vehicle Weight 1824 kg 1300 kg
Vehicle Length 4980 mm 4290 mm
Vehicle Width 1860 mm 1680 mm
Vehicle Height 1490 mm 1820 mm
Wheelbase Size 2810 mm 2240 mm
